Configure Prometheus as Grafana DataSource, #5.Creating Grafana Dashboard to monitor Windows server, Install Prometheus and Grafana on Ubuntu 20.04 LTS. The default username is admin and the password admin. The exact requirements depend on the size of the Grafana installation and features used. In this post we will see how to install grafana and Influx DB with telegraf connection for Windows 10. IP Older versions of these browsers might not be supported, so you should always upgrade to the latest version when using Grafana. Staging Ground Beta 1 Recap, and Reviewers needed for Beta 2. Grafana and Influx DB Setup for Windows - Medium Start the installation fo OpenSSL by double-clicking the installation file Win64OpenSSL-3_0_7.msi in your downloads folder. Protocol is clear. The zip file contains a folder with the current Grafana version. We can copy the download link as per our Operating System from Prometheus download page. add your path of grafana-cli.exe. But please could you help me with LDAPS? Downloads. It is recommended to have it changed, so why do you want to skip it? Settings can be supplied by mounting a config file into the container or injecting environment variables. 7 Restart the Grafana service and voala! And I prove it with Wireshark! for the key in a safe location. Install the Cloudflare Grafana Plugin Cloudflare Support docs Now lets understand the Prometheus components one-by-one, Now we will download the latest version of Prometheus. The default port is 3000. I use Microsoft Windows Server 2019 and Grafana Version v7.4.0 Windows version, open-source edition. I tried with crt, cer, and pem without success http://localhost:9090/targets. I found this in my research but its old from 2015. Part 1 -Below are the steps to install Grafana on Windows 10 or Windows Server: Download Grafana from the official website as shown below - Click on Download the installer - Open the Downloaded file (MSI) as shown below and - Click on run as shown below. How to configure https for Grafana on Windows Server 2022? Its just 2 features. Set up Grafana on Windows - Learning Milestone Join 425,000 subscribers and get a daily digest of news, geek trivia, and our feature articles. This page lists the minimum hardware and software requirements to install Grafana. Grafana enables users to create complex monitoring dashboards using interactive query builders and also lets you create alerts, notifications, and ad-hoc filters for your data while also making collaboration with your teammates easier through built-in sharing features. The Docker image includes a helper utility that lets you add plugins to a new container by setting a special environment variable. PromQL. In Linux this job could be done with an apache2 server as a proxy server? So Open services.msc and find the service namned Grafana. Grafana Labs uses cookies for the normal operation of this website. If you want to run Grafana as a Windows service, then download In this case, Click on Next as shown on the Welcome to Grafana OSS Setup Wizard, Accept the terms of the license agreement and click on Next as shown below, On the custom setup page, click on Next as shown below, On the ready to Install GrafanaOSS wizard, click n Install as shown below. Start Grafana by executing grafana-server.exe, located in the bin directory, preferably from the command line. Minimum recommended memory: 255 MB Select and copy via the keyboard controls ctrl + c. Paste the query in the Grafana Script and click apply. https://1.2.3.4:3000. command line. The solution - how to convert the .crt and .key files to .pem files: The Grafana service requires the .crt certificate file and the .key file to be converted to .pem file type. Cert key - I dont have cert key file how to generate it? By default, Grafana is going to use the content of the defaults.ini file, but we are going to overwrite that to have our own custom configuration file. Installing Plugins Manually If your Grafana Server does not have access to the Internet, then the plugin will have to downloaded and manually copied to your Grafana Server. Install Grafana on Windows Now we will download the latest version of Grafana.from official page of Grafana select window operating system and download .msi installer install grafana After download of grafana we will install grafana on window grafana After installation of Grafana go to C:<<Program Files<<GrafanaLabs<<Grafana<< conf<<defaults I tried HTTPS, yes its work with ssl certificate generated by public certificate authority in format crt and key. above and you should see a warning. allowed ciphers, cipher order preference, TLS versions, because thats not customizable in the Grafana. The following operating systems are supported for Grafana installation: Installation of Grafana on other operating systems is possible, but it is neither recommended nor supported. The query is opened. Grafana can report errors when relying on read-only MySQL servers, such as in high-availability failover scenarios or serverless AWS Aurora MySQL. Its mounted to /var/lib/grafana within the container, where Grafana stores all its generated data. Browse other questions tagged, Where developers & technologists share private knowledge with coworkers, Reach developers & technologists worldwide. Click on the + sign then click on Dashboard. 139.162.177.55 To subscribe to this RSS feed, copy and paste this URL into your RSS reader. PromQL which is a very powerful querying language. Multiple Grafana versions are available, each in either Alpine or Ubuntu flavors. It is always a good practice to change your login credentials. Windows. it really helped me! Next use the Grafana CLI to install the Cloudflare plugin. Prometheus uses a powerful query language i.e. How to install Grafana on Windows and Windows Server - Learn [Solve IT] Download and Install Grafana on Windows - YouTube Now provide the name and select the Prometheus Datasource and click on Import. I copied the config.ini file and renamed the copy to custom.ini Cert file is clear (maybe my format is wrong its native Microsoft format) OpenSSL for Grafana. How-To Geek is where you turn when you want experts to explain technology. Grafana is a more dedicated tool for visualization and monitoring for a wide range of data sources. Unify your data with Grafana plugins: Datadog, Splunk, MongoDB, and more, Getting started with Grafana Enterprise and observability. Grafana has relatively straightforward deployment requirements. Connect and share knowledge within a single location that is structured and easy to search. For now Prometheus is stop after changing in configuration file we will start prometheus, After installation now we are going to install Grafana on Window, Now we will download the latest version of Grafana.from official page of Grafana select window operating system and download .msi installer, After download of grafana we will install grafana on window, After installation of Grafana go to C:<How To Install Grafana on Windows 8/10 - devconnected "Windows Node" Grafana dashboard contains many panels . 6 In config file of Grafana change HTTP port to HTTPS! In this article we shall focus on the installation of Grafana 8 on Windows 11 / Windows 10. Simply click on the URL in the white box, and the download will automatically start in your browser. To Install Grafana, You will need to navigate to Grafana download on Windows to download the .msi installer file. Then add your organization, and the API token registered to your username. Install Grafana | Grafana documentation How to Install and Set Up Grafana on Ubuntu - makeuseof.com This also helps version changes to your installation over time. This is what you should see. You can email the site owner to let them know you were blocked. From there, Grafana should automatically detect your dashboard as the Windows Node dashboard. But we are with Microsoft version of Grafana is it possible to run ldaps between Windows Version of Grafana and Microsoft DC controller with Active Directory using a certificate signed from Microsoft CA server? Install Promtail Binary and Start as a Service - Grafana Tutorials - SBCODE Read more about the configuration options. Select a Grafana version you want to install. Click on that and select Import, On the next window, simply enter the dashboard ID in the corresponding field. If I understand correctly Grafana standalone doesnt support HTTPS and needs from a proxy server? Here is my id @vikasjha001 Connect to me: LinkedInhttps://www.linkedin.com/in/vikas-kumar-jha-739639121/ Instagramhttps://www.instagram.com/vikasjha001/ Channelhttps://www.youtube.com/lifebeyondwork001Get any of the courses at very special price. Asking for help, clarification, or responding to other answers. I want to use a signed certificate for the HTTPS from Microsoft Ca server is it possible to do it? grafana/developer-guide.md at main grafana/grafana GitHub Installing on Windows grafana latest documentation - Read the Docs Grafana with https - Cannot find SSL cert_file, Unable to run Grafana server on local system, Grafana for K8S - configure dashboard access permissions, db query error: failed to connect to server - please inspect Grafana server log for details, Cannot access Grafana (Docker image) using port 3000 from non-local server, Linux Docker Container on Windows Server 2022. Again, it just be configuration, use_ssl=true, eventually root_ca_cert if ca cert is not available in the system cert store: Problems debugging: standard - just increase log levels and check the logs and based on the details from the logs tweak Grafana configuration. The download starts immediately. The example I provided above was Good article. 3 Transfer it signed to Linus OS and with Open SSL convert it in PEM! For Windows hosts, you are going to use the Windows exporter. As per your requirement you can do other changes or you can also keep remaining configuration as default. Trying to understand how to get this basic Fourier Series, Euler: A baby on his lap, a cat on his back thats how he wrote his immortal works (origin? Use your Dockerfile to build your new Grafana image: Now you can start a preconfigured container instance from your image: This approach is particularly useful when youve made extensive modifications to your Grafana environment. format from the Windows Server 2019. Convert the .key file to plain text .pem file. PromQL allows the user to select and aggregate the data. Connect Grafana to data sources, apps, and more, with Grafana Alerting, Grafana Incident, and Grafana OnCall, Frontend application observability web SDK, Try out and share prebuilt visualizations, Contribute to technical documentation provided by Grafana Labs, Help build the future of open source observability software Next will be to accept the terms for the License Agreement then choose the features to install. So we will use 14510 to import Grafana.com, Lets come to Grafana Home page and you can see a + icon. Message me on LinkedIn: https://www.linkedin.com/in/vikasjha. First you will need to have a running version of Grafana . A multi-dimensional data model with time series data identified by metric name and key/value pairs, PromQL, a flexible query language to leverage this dimensionality, Pushing time series is supported via an intermediary gateway, Multiple modes of graphing and dashboarding support. Once its and up and running, a Dockerized Grafana installation works just like a regular one. Windows could not start the Grafana service on Local Computer after uncommenting settings in the Grafana configuration file "custom.ini" under "Server" options. You can either use the Windows installer or you can install a standalone Windows binary. Enable certificate options and define the paths to the certificate and key file! Prometheus use multiple modes used for graphing and dashboarding support. Navigate to localhost:3000 which is the default TCP for Grafana unless you have changed the config file. Important: After youve downloaded the zip file and before extracting it, make sure to open the properties for that file (right-click Properties) and select the unblock check box and then click Ok. How to configure/setup https for GrafanaEnterprise version 9.2.4.0 on Windows Server 2022 version 10.0.20348? In the end I change the file form pem to crt. Lesson 02 - Installing Grafana on Windows Server - YouTube And the Grafana server is installed in Microsoft Windows Server 2019. Grafana . We recommend using the Git command-line interface to download the source code for the Grafana project: Provide your New Password and click on Change Password, Now here you can see Home Dashboard page of Grafana. client_key = C:\Program Files\GrafanaLabs\grafana\conf\server-sLDAP.key. You can connect data sources, interact with the HTTP API, and configure alerts by pointing to the host port you bound to your container. Note: Always enable JavaScript in your browser. It is a simple interface that one can easily move around without difficulties. t=2021-03-09T23:18:13+0100 lvl=eror msg=Failed to obtain the LDAP configuration. In this article we are going to cover How Install Install Prometheus and Grafana on Windows with WMI Exporter, Configure Prometheus as Grafana DataSource. I checked communication with Wireshark: Configure. Grafana supports querying Prometheus and the data source for Prometheus has been included since Grafana 2.5.0. When you are done, simply execute the MSI installer. Please spend a minute and learn how to format code in your posts (its simple markdown). Would love your thoughts, please comment. Now we are presented with the default Grafana Home screen as shown below. I want to tell you that I successfully implement HTTPS and LDAPS! Install standalone Windows binary Click Download the zip file . . How to Run Grafana In a Docker Container - How-To Geek The names will be passed to the grafana-cli plugins install command. Click Download the zip file. how to Install Grafana on Windows and Run as a Service For me Prometheus got connected over http instead of https i.e. Extract this folder to anywhere you want Grafana to run from. The port is bound to 3000 in the container as this is Grafanas default listening address. The fastest way to get started is with Grafana Cloud, which includes free forever access to 10k metrics, 50GB logs, 50GB traces, & more. Sorry, an error occurred. You can change any of the keys in Grafanas INI-format config files by capitalizing the key name and prepending GF_: Make sure you include the implicit DEFAULT section name when youre changing the value of a top-level variable in the config file. You can override Grafanas config keys by setting environment variables when you start your container. By submitting your email, you agree to the Terms of Use and Privacy Policy. Can be found at Data>API tokens in InfluxDB Dashboard. To use this approach, modify any environment variable by suffixing __FILE to its regular name: You can add the file to the container using a bind mount (-v ./password.txt:/run/secrets/password) or a dedicated secrets management system such as Docker Secrets. Similarly to what you did with InfluxDB, head over to the folder where you stored your executables and run the Grafana server (grafana-server.exe in bin folder). The solution is: I can export them in .cer format using der and base64 format 509x. WMI Exporter is an exporter utilized for windows servers to collects metrics like CPU usage, memory, and Disk usage. From here, the installation should start and when the installation is complete, you will be asked to click on Finish to complete the installation.